  How Does My Website Get a Name ? All websites typically have a name - just like we are called www.bestwebhostingprovider.net.com - This is a name that points to the space on the web where your website is physically located. In reality, your website will have an address which is just a set of numbers. This is called an IP address and it looks something like this 205.11.109.64 An IP address is a unique address (just like a street address) for your website location. Domain names like www.bestwebhostingprovider.net.com are really just a pointer to the real address. This makes it much easier to remember websites. When you buy web hosting it can be easier to let the web host handle everything associated with this. You just tell them the name that you want (www.yoursite.com for example) and so long as that name is available, they will set up your web hosting space so that when people type in that www address, it will automatically go to your website. You can check if a domain name is available on our domain registration page. If you already have a domain name and need to transfer it to a web hosting account, then the domain records have to be pointed to your web hosting company. Most web hosts will handle this for you, but if you need to do it yourself then you will need to contact the company where you registered your domain name and provide the Nameserver address of your web hosting provider. Your web host will tell you what their Nameservers address is. You probably don't want to buy your web hosting plan until your website is ready, but you might want to buy your website name early to prevent somebody else taking the name you want. Almost all companies that sell domain names will park your domain on their servers until you are ready to buy web hosting.

Lunarpages serves as the web hosting division of Add2Net, Inc. Its staff and technical support team has established an impressive six year history in the web hosting industry. This is relatively long considering that most web hosting companies are fly-by-night operations and in all reality, you need a company that will always be around. Lunarpages has earned a reputation as a provider with superior customer support and a solid data center. Unlike most web hosting companies, you can always get through the phone line with Lunarpages. Also, the $6.95 monthly plan offers everything you need in order to make the presence of your business successful on the web.

Reliability
Lunarpages has a long track record of offering quality hosting, with reliability and support representing cornerstones of their corporate culture. We experienced very little in the way of problems there and were impressed with the responsiveness of their staff in addressing those issues that did arise. Overall, their reliability is good, very good compared to most hosts, especially shared hosts. This alone easily landed them on our top 10 chart.

Price Value
Lunarpages offers decent pricing on their web-hosting plans. For a mere $6.95 a month, you receive 250 GB of space and 2500 GB of traffic per month. They also offer a $21.95 web-hosting package, which sports unlimited storage and a phenomenal 3 terabytes of monthly transfer. For most users, the $6.95 plan, the Basic Hosting plan, is sufficient, but it’s great to see a shared host offering as robust a plan as their Business Hosting plan for those with exceptional needs. They also offer Windows hosting and even Virtual Private Servers. All of their plans offer at least one free domain name registration, database support, web software such as blogs, forums, and Fantastico. They are among the more pricey of hosts, but are also among the most generous.

Control Panel
Lunarpages currently utilizes the latest version of the CPanel control panel system. The features are pretty much the same to other CPanel installations, such as mailbox modification, password and ftp login management, statistical tools and so on. CPanel doesn’t offer any web-building tool, but for web hosting administration it offers the user an easy and intuitive interface along with a plentitude of features. The performance of the control panel, during our review of Lunarpages, was decent. It was not as snappy as others on our list, but at the same time, it wasn’t bad either.

Customer Support
Lunarpages provides a superior level of customer service and they are very responsive to questions and concerns. Even questions submitted to their e-mail support are always answered in a timely manner. This sets them apart in an industry where email support tends to be the weakest link in otherwise solid support chains. Accounts are usually setup within thirty minutes to one hour of order verification. It is essential that a working phone number be provided in order for your account to be setup immediately. This is a bit more involved and time consuming than many similar hosts, but is understandable given the high rate of attempted fraud that occurs.
